Baking Profile
Dubbeldonker (double dark) refers to the combination of wholegrain flour and rye flour in a ratio that produces a very dark crumb with a distinctively malty, slightly sour flavour. The darkness comes from the high rye content and the use of dark malt extract rather than food colouring.

Serving
Particularly good with strongly flavoured toppings: mature aged cheese (old Amsterdam, old Rembrandt), smoked meat, mustard, or herring. The robust flavour stands up to where a white or standard brown bread would be overwhelmed.
